I am looking for a way to create a survey for free for school.
It's in psycology. I am looking to make it so when the user clicks yes to the first question it will continue.
If they choose no for the first question it will end it and say thank you for participating. Thanks!

Example:

Did you go to college?
Yes continue survey to the rest of the questions
No ends the survey and thanks them for participating

Depending on how long you need the survey for you could download the free 14-day trial version of Checkbox Survey (http://www.checkbox.com/pricing/free-version). You would want the online (fully hosted) version, not the server version.

Checkbox allows you to use conditional logic to skip respondents to the end of the survey when specific answers are selected. If that answer isn't selected the respondent will just continue on as normal.
